Independencia de los datos Definición / explicación

La independencia de los datos es la libertad de no tener que hacer cambios en una base de datos para acomodar los cambios en las aplicaciones que utilizan la base de datos. Existen dos tipos de independencia de datos:

1. Independencia física de los datos: Es la capacidad de realizar cambios en la estructura física de la base de datos sin tener que realizar cambios en las aplicaciones que utilizan la base de datos. Por ejemplo, si se quisiera cambiar el formato de archivo de la base de datos de texto a binario, no sería necesario cambiar las aplicaciones que utilizan la base de datos.

2. Independencia lógica de los datos: Es la capacidad de realizar cambios en la estructura lógica de la base de datos sin tener que realizar cambios en las aplicaciones que utilizan la base de datos. Por ejemplo, si se quisiera añadir un nuevo campo a la base de datos, no sería necesario cambiar las aplicaciones que utilizan la base de datos.

¿Qué es la arquitectura de tres esquemas en los SGBD?

La arquitectura de tres esquemas en DBMS es una estructura de tres niveles que define y organiza los datos en una base de datos. Los tres niveles son el nivel físico, el nivel lógico y el nivel de vista.
El nivel físico es el nivel más bajo de la arquitectura de tres esquemas. Describe cómo se almacenan los datos en la base de datos. El nivel físico incluye la estructura de archivos de la base de datos, los índices y el diseño físico de la base de datos.
El nivel lógico es el nivel medio de la arquitectura de tres esquemas. Describe los datos en la base de datos, incluyendo las relaciones entre los datos. El nivel lógico incluye los modelos de datos, los esquemas y las restricciones de integridad.
El nivel de vista es el nivel más alto de la arquitectura de tres esquemas. Describe cómo los usuarios ven los datos en la base de datos. El nivel de vista incluye las vistas de los usuarios, los permisos y las listas de control de acceso.

¿Qué es la integridad de los datos en los SGBD? La integridad de los datos en los SGBD es el proceso de mantener la exactitud, integridad y consistencia de los datos almacenados en una base de datos. La integridad de los datos garantiza que los datos de una base de datos son precisos, no tienen errores y están completos. La integridad de los datos también garantiza que los datos de una base de datos sean coherentes, es decir, que estén libres de incoherencias que puedan dar lugar a resultados incorrectos.

¿Qué es la encapsulación de datos?

La encapsulación de datos es el proceso de ocultar los datos dentro de un objeto o estructura para protegerlos del acceso no autorizado. Es un concepto clave en la programación orientada a objetos, y a menudo se utiliza junto con la abstracción de datos y la ocultación de información.

¿Cuáles son las características de la independencia de los datos?

La independencia de los datos es la capacidad de realizar cambios en la estructura o el formato de los datos en un área sin afectar a los datos en otra área. Esto significa que los datos no están atados a ninguna estructura física o formato específico, lo que los hace más flexibles y fáciles de gestionar. Hay dos tipos de independencia de los datos: lógica y física.
La independencia lógica de los datos significa que los datos no están vinculados a ninguna estructura o formato lógico específico. Esto significa que los datos pueden almacenarse en cualquier formato, y la estructura de los datos puede cambiarse sin afectar a los propios datos.
Independencia física de los datos significa que los datos no están ligados a ninguna estructura o formato físico específico. Esto significa que los datos pueden ser almacenados en cualquier formato físico, y la estructura de los datos puede ser cambiada sin afectar a los propios datos.

¿Cómo define el SGBD la arquitectura de tres esquemas? La arquitectura de tres esquemas en DBMS es una estructura de tres niveles que se utiliza para almacenar datos en una base de datos. Estos tres niveles incluyen los niveles físico, lógico y de vista. El nivel físico es el más bajo y contiene los datos que se almacenan realmente en la base de datos. El nivel lógico es el siguiente nivel y contiene los datos que utiliza el sistema de gestión de bases de datos para acceder a los datos del nivel físico. El nivel de vista contiene los datos visibles para los usuarios.

Deja un comentario